Charlie and Lisa Walters direct the Cathedral of Praise Singles and
Young Married Ministry. They met and were married at Cary Church of God in Cary, NC. They are celebrated their
fifth anniversary on April 6, 2007. After moving from the Raleigh/ Durham area in 2003, Charlie left a sales career
to attend seminary. Feeling the call to minister through counseling, he has completed his masters degree in human relations
and is currently pursuing the Ph.D. in Counseling at Liberty University.
His future goals are to follow the leading of the Holy Spirit into full-time state licensed counseling, as well as,
to teach at the college level. He is doing both right now, working in the LU counseling lab, and as a graduate teaching
assistant. Lisa maintains a busy pace as Sales/Marketing Manager of TCM in Lynchburg, VA. She is also a 1994 graduate
of Lee University.
Lisa and Charlie live in Lynchburg
with their four year old son, C.J. They started A.L.I.V.E. ministry at RVCP to mentor young professionals and young
married couples. The name stands for ‘adults living in victory everyday’. Lisa was among the founders
of Cary Church of God’s singles ministry, helping to grow it from 12 to 70 members through small group ministry and
activities. Charlie learned through his tenure as a student in Chapel Hill, NC that few churches were helping those
just forming new Christian relationships. They joined their efforts to mentor singles, single parents, and young couples
in spiritual development at Cathedral of Praise.
